Understand the full requirements and limitations for updating to TrendAI Vision One™ Endpoint Security agents with Standard Endpoint Protection.

What are the platform requirements?
Your environment must meet the following criteria:
  • You must have the upgraded TrendAI Vision One™ for Service Providers console with the following modules:
    • Licensing Management Platform (LMP)
    • Remote Manager (RM)
  • Managed customers with an active Worry-Free Services Standard or Advanced license. Support for other license types is coming soon.
  • Managed customers have the TrendAI Vision One™ console provisioned.
  • Your TrendAI Vision One™ for Service Providers account has the Master Administrator role or a custom role with the Update Worry-Free agents permission enabled. If you do not have this permission, the function might not be visible to your account and you cannot start the update.
  • Target endpoints appear in TrendAI Vision One™ for Service Providers Endpoint Inventory and have the Worry-Free Services agent installed.
    • You cannot update Worry-Free agents from the customer's TrendAI Vision One™ console Endpoint Inventory.
    • Worry-Free Business Security On-Premises is not supported.
What are the endpoint requirements?
Your customers' endpoints must meet the following:
  • Worry-Free Services Security Agent must be online and updated to the minimum supported agent version or later. Offline agents start the update process as soon as they reconnect.
  • Migration for Windows requires the Worry-Free Services Security Agent version 6.7.4082 or later. Updating supports both desktop and server versions of Windows.
  • Migration for macOS requires the Worry-Free Services Security Agent version 3.7.2050 or later.
  • The endpoint must also have the TrendAI Vision One™ base agent program installed and appear in the TrendAI Vision One™ for Service Providers Endpoint Inventory.
  • The endpoint must meet the minimum requirements for Standard Endpoint Protection. For more information, see Standard Endpoint Protection system requirements.
Do I need to reconfigure the security settings and permissions for the updated agent on macOS endpoints?
Security settings and permissions for the security agent and extensions are retained during the update. You do not need to configure permissions for any feature that is enabled before updating, including Endpoint Sensor to XDR for Endpoints (EDR). If Endpoint Sensor is disabled before the update, and you enable XDR for Endpoints (EDR) afterward, you will need to configure permissions in that scenario.
Which policies are migrated from Worry-Free to Standard Endpoint Protection?

What are some limitations to updating?
The following limitations apply:
  • You can only update endpoints for one customer at a time.
  • You can select a maximum of 200 endpoints to update at a time.
  • Logs collected by Worry-Free Services are not transferred to Standard Endpoint Protection.
Can I revert or rollback the update after starting the process?
No, it is a Permanent Update: Once the update begins, the process cannot be paused or reversed. The Worry-Free agent will be automatically removed and replaced with the new TrendAI Vision One™ Endpoint Security agent.
What happens to the Worry-Free license after updating?
Updated agents no longer use the Worry-Free license and instead use TrendAI Vision One™ credits for billing. Certain feature configurations might affect your credit requirement and agent configuration based on which feature licenses are active.
  • If Endpoint Sensor is ON and you have an active IES License that is not expired, then XDR for Endpoints (EDR) is automatically enabled. The credit requirement for your agents is based on which feature package you are using.
  • If Sample Submission is ON and you have an active SO License that is not expired, then Sandbox Analysis is automatically enabled.

How long does the update process take?
The update process might take up to 30 minutes to complete. The length of the process depends on factors such as the number of endpoints in your customer's environment, connectivity, and system health.
What if an endpoint is offline or not connected during the update?
The update request is a persistent command with no timeout. When the agent reconnects, it will start the update process.
What does the update process and flow look like?
The update flow for the agent uses the following steps:
  1. Update command received
  2. CID matched
  3. Task started
  4. API returned 200
  5. Download completed
  6. Unzip completed
  7. Uninstall Endpoint Sensor
  8. Install agent program (basecamp)
    1. Unregister Worry-Free agent
    2. Install Endpoint Sensor
    3. Uninstall Worry-Free agent
    4. Install Standard Endpoint Protection features
  9. Unregister from Worry-Free completed
  10. Block communication with Worry-Free server
How do I confirm if the update is successful?
There are two ways to confirm a successful update:
  • In Endpoint Inventory, the agent's protection manager shows the Standard Endpoint Protection instance selected to manage the endpoint during the update process.
  • On the endpoint, the Worry-Free Services Security Agent console is replaced by the TrendAI Vision One™ Endpoint Security agent interface.
